    The concept of our body being a temple of the Holy Spirit is deeply rooted in scripture and carries profound implications for believers in terms of self-care, spiritual discipline, and resisting the schemes of the devil. Let's explore this in detail with scriptural references and practical examples.

    Biblical Foundation

    1 Corinthians 6:19-20 (NIV)

    "Do you not know that your bodies are temples of the Holy Spirit, who is in you, whom you have received from God? You are not your own; you were bought at a price. Therefore honor God with your bodies."

    In this passage, Paul emphasizes that believers' bodies are indwelt by the Holy Spirit. This means that our physical bodies are sacred spaces where God's Spirit resides. This should inspire reverence and careful stewardship of our bodies.

    Romans 12:1 (NIV)

    "Therefore, I urge you, brothers and sisters, in view of God’s mercy, to offer your bodies as a living sacrifice, holy and pleasing to God—this is your true and proper worship."

    Here, Paul calls believers to present their bodies as living sacrifices, indicating that our physical lives should be dedicated to God's service, reflecting holiness and devotion.

    1. Biblical Basis for Work and Entrepreneurship

    Scripture: Colossians 3:23-24 - "And whatever you do, do it heartily, as to the Lord and not to men, knowing that from the Lord you will receive the reward of the inheritance; for you serve the Lord Christ."

    Explanation: This passage encourages believers to work diligently and with excellence, as their ultimate service is to the Lord. Christian entrepreneurs can view their businesses as a form of worship and service to God, aiming to reflect His character in their work.2. God’s Favor in Business

    Scripture: Deuteronomy 8:18 - "And you shall remember the Lord your God, for it is He who gives you power to get wealth, that He may establish His covenant which He swore to your fathers, as it is this day."

    Explanation: God gives the ability to create wealth, which can be used to further His kingdom. Recognizing that God is the source of all blessings instills a sense of stewardship and responsibility in Christian entrepreneurs.3. Anointing for Impact

    Scripture: Isaiah 48:17 - "Thus says the Lord, your Redeemer, the Holy One of Israel: 'I am the Lord your God, who teaches you to profit, who leads you by the way you should go.'"

    Explanation: God guides and teaches His people to be successful. Christian entrepreneurs can seek God’s wisdom and guidance in their business decisions, trusting in His direction for profitability and impact.4. Stewardship and Kingdom Funding

    Scripture: 1 Timothy 6:17-19 - "Command those who are rich in this present age not to be haughty, nor to trust in uncertain riches but in the living God, who gives us richly all things to enjoy. Let them do good, that they be rich in good works, ready to give, willing to share, storing up for themselves a good foundation for the time to come, that they may lay hold on eternal life."

    Explanation: Wealth and resources are seen as tools for good works and advancing God's purposes. Christian entrepreneurs can use their businesses to fund kingdom activities, such as missions, charity, and church planting.5. Influence and Testimony

    Scripture: Matthew 5:16 - "Let your light so shine before men, that they may see your good works and glorify your Father in heaven."

    Explanation: Successful Christian businesses can serve as a testimony to God's goodness and faithfulness. The way Christian entrepreneurs conduct their businesses—with integrity, generosity, and excellence—can draw others to Christ.6. Fulfilling the Great Commission

    Scripture: Matthew 28:19-20 - "Go therefore and make disciples of all the nations, baptizing them in the name of the Father and of the Son and of the Holy Spirit, teaching them to observe all things that I have commanded you; and lo, I am with you always, even to the end of the age."

    Explanation: By funding kingdom initiatives, Christian entrepreneurs play a vital role in the Great Commission. Their resources can support evangelistic efforts, discipleship programs, and other ministry activities worldwide.7. Community Development

    Scripture: Jeremiah 29:7 - "And seek the peace of the city where I have caused you to be carried away captive, and pray to the Lord for it; for in its peace you will have peace."

    Explanation: Christian businesses can contribute to the welfare and prosperity of their communities. By creating jobs, supporting local economies, and engaging in charitable activities, entrepreneurs can bring God's peace and blessing to their surroundings.8. Role Modeling Godly Principles

    Scripture: Proverbs 16:3 - "Commit your works to the Lord, and your thoughts will be established."

    Explanation: When Christian entrepreneurs commit their businesses to God, they model trust in God's sovereignty and principles. Their commitment can inspire others to adopt godly values in their own work and personal lives.9. Blessing Others

    Scripture: Acts 20:35 - "I have shown you in every way, by laboring like this, that you must support the weak. And remember the words of the Lord Jesus, that He said, 'It is more blessed to give than to receive.'"

    Explanation: Successful Christian businesses have the opportunity to bless others generously. Whether through philanthropy, fair business practices, or community support, they can demonstrate Christ's love and compassion in practical ways.10. Faith and Dependence on God

    Scripture: Proverbs 3:5-6 - "Trust in the Lord with all your heart, and lean not on your own understanding; in all your ways acknowledge Him, and He shall direct your paths."

    Explanation: Christian entrepreneurs learn to depend on God for wisdom, direction, and provision. This reliance strengthens their faith and aligns their business endeavors with God's purposes.

    A centuries-old church in Germany drew more than 1,200 people on Sunday for worship services featuring the music of Taylor Swift.

    The Church of the Holy Spirit, a famous church in Heidelberg that meets in a 600-year-old building, put on a service titled "Anti-Hero — Taylor Swift Church Service" over the weekend in an effort to draw the interest of young people, according to Deutsche Welle (DW).

    "The Church of the Holy Spirit has always been a place of encounter and exchange. That's why a pop-music religious service fits so perfectly," Pastor Christof Ellsiepen told the outlet. "With it, we are giving space to the questions and issues that occupy the younger generation."

    The service focused on the supposedly strong Christian themes in Swift's music that address hot-button issues such as women's rights, racism and gender equality, according to the pastor.

    Parish Pastor Vincenzo Petracca acknowledged that Swift has taken flak from some Evangelical faith leaders for her music, especially in the United States.

    "Theologically speaking, she points to the justness of God," Petracca said, adding that Swift's "faith knows doubt and inner-conflict."

    "For her, faith and action are inseparable," he said.

    Two Sunday services in the historic church featured Swift's tunes, which DW noted were attended by an audience that skewed young and female. A rainbow banner behind the musicians noted that the church welcomes "all sizes, all [colors], all cultures, all sexes, all beliefs, all religions, all ages, all types, all people."

    While noting that the church was "built for Gregorian liturgical music and not for Taylor Swift," Petracca maintained that he was moved by the response to the modern, pop-themed service.

    "I stared into beaming faces — and during the song that Taylor wrote for her cancer-stricken mother, many had tears in their eyes," he said, referring to the song "Soon You'll Get Better."

    Swift's latest album, released last month, drew criticism from some Christian critics who claimed it features lyrical content that mocks God and Christians.

    Shane Pruitt, who serves as National Next Gen director for the Southern Baptist Convention's North American Mission Board and co-author of Calling Out the Called, urged parents to seriously reconsider allowing their children to listen to Swift's music.

    "I'm definitely not the minister or parent that has the 'no secular music' stance," Pruitt wrote in a Facebook post. "Also, I fully realize unbelievers are going to act like unbelievers. HOWEVER, there is a difference between being secular and being ANTI-CHRISTIAN."

    Former Boyzone star Shane Lynch recently accused Swift of implementing hidden satanic rituals in her sold-out shows.

    “I think when you’re looking at a lot of the artists out there, a lot of their stage shows are satanic rituals live in front of 20,000 people without them realizing and recognizing,” Lynch told Ireland’s Sunday World.

    How to set healthy boundaries as a believer in Jesus Christ.

    Prayer and Wisdom: Ask God for wisdom in understanding where boundaries need to be set. James 1:5 encourages believers to seek wisdom from God, who gives generously to all without finding fault.

    Scriptural Guidance: Use Scripture as a guide to understand the principles behind each boundary. Aligning boundaries with biblical teachings ensures they are set with godly motives and not out of selfishness or fear.

    Seek Counsel: Consulting with spiritual mentors or wise counsel can provide insight and support in establishing and maintaining healthy boundaries.

    Communicate Clearly: Clearly articulate your boundaries to others. Proverbs 25:11 highlights the value of a word fitly spoken.

    Be Consistent: Consistency in maintaining boundaries is key to making them effective. This includes being firm yet loving when boundaries are challenged.

    Setting healthy boundaries is a crucial aspect of Christian discipleship. It requires wisdom, discernment, and often, courage. However, the benefits of living within these God-given limits are profound, leading to a more fruitful, fulfilling, and God-honoring life.
